Salespeople Can Learn From Poker Tells

Poker tells are body gestures that other players attempt to read to determine if a player is bluffing. The tells may be quite visible as would be the case if someone started rubbing the back of their neck. The tells may also be barely detectable as would be the case if a player started to blink more often. Understanding The Assumptive Close

Don’t assume you know all about the assumptive close. Just assume your prospect is closed. That’s about it when it comes to the assumptive close. You just act as if your prospect decided to buy even though your prospect never verbally agreed to buy. Read the rest of this entry »
